A Reading Film. An artistic practice that merges text, text image and moving image
The doctoral research project ‘A Reading Film’ is situated in the domain of the so-called magetext or iconotext: the merging of word and image in a visual-textual unity of content, that cannot be narrowed down to either pure image or pure text. The research project has a double aim.
Firstly, in the artistic practice, a number of experimental works will be made in which words (and more precisely, reading texts that are set typographically) and moving images (in the first place filmic images) form one whole. The combinations of text, text image and moving image, should originate and grow as one texture, and afterwards also manifest themselves as originally triune works.
The second aim is to gain deepening insights in this combined use of moving image, text image and text, and in the properties of this form of iconotext. Several subject matters are possible here: spatial placing and editing of text, embedding text images typographically in moving images, grammatical or iconotextual connections between text and image, combining simultaneously (in word and image) different time dimensions or space dimensions, etc.
